Analytical Solution of (2+1) Dimensional Dirac Equation in Time-Dependent Noncommutative Phase-Space
Abstract: In this article, we studied the system of (2+1) dimensional Dirac equation in time-dependent noncommutative phase-space. Exactly, we investigated the analytical solution of the corresponding system by the Lewis-Riesenfeld invariant method based on the construction of the Lewis-Riesenfeld invariant. Knowing that we obtained the time-dependent Dirac Hamiltonian of the problem in question from a time-dependent Bopp-Shift translation, then it used to set the Lewis-Riesenfeld invariant operators. Thereafter, the obtained results used to express the eigenfunctions that lead to determining the general solution of the system.
